To be fair, it's not K&N making the claims about improved fuel economy. They say:
Quote:
we do not go so far as to make a general claim that our air filters and intake systems will provide an increase in mileage. - source
|
But they weasel their way out of that conundrum by relying on and emphasizing their customers' unscientific testimonials.